1

现在我处于一种状态,我只是显示月份名称和一些按月份编号分组的数据。有一个小问题。我需要从 Oracle 获取月份名称而不是月份编号。

4

3 回答 3

4

try this:

SELECT TO_CHAR(TO_DATE(11, 'MM'), 'MONTH') FROM DUAL;

result:

NOVEMBER


SQL fiddle demo

于 2012-11-05T11:08:10.920 回答
3

This can be resolve your problem

SELECT TO_CHAR(TO_DATE(1, 'MM'), 'MON') FROM DUAL;
于 2012-11-06T09:43:35.613 回答
1

这个怎么样:

SELECT TO_CHAR(SYSDATE, 'Month') FROM DUAL;
于 2012-11-05T11:05:19.577 回答